Boards and executive teams should redesign how they make decisions with AI, rather than bolt new tools onto established routines. That is the governance change advocated by Timothy Walsh, KPMG’s US chair and chief executive, in Forbes’s account of his case for redesigning AI-era decision-making.

Walsh’s argument is directed at management committees, chief executives and boards. Drawing on KPMG’s 2026 Adaptability Index, he notes that fewer than half of chief executives use AI and other technologies to make decisions faster and clearer. The finding does not establish that AI improves judgement. It shows that many leaders have yet to incorporate technological information into their decision processes at all.

This is not a statutory rule, and the article identifies no regulator, deadline or formal sanction. Its practical force would therefore come through internal governance. Boards would decide when AI-derived material may inform a decision; executives would establish who remains accountable; committees would test whether the resulting judgement is clearer or merely quicker. Buying another tool is relatively straightforward. Redesigning authority is where the paperwork develops teeth.

The distinction matters because speed is an incomplete measure. An AI system can reduce the time needed to summarise evidence while still introducing errors, obscuring uncertainty or making responsibility harder to locate. A redesigned process should keep the human decision-maker, the evidence used and the system’s limits visible. Without that traceability, rapid adoption may create considerable activity without defensible outcomes.

Education and academic work face the same governance problem. An institution can add generative AI to teaching, assessment or administration without deciding what counts as acceptable assistance, which outputs must be checked, or who answers when a result is wrong. Honest, verifiable use requires declared assistance, inspectable evidence and human responsibility for consequential decisions.

The important test is whether a later reviewer can reconstruct how AI influenced a judgement. That applies to marking, admissions, research synthesis and institutional decisions alike. Faster processing becomes useful only once standards of evidence and accountability are settled.

Walsh expects adoption to accelerate as the technology develops and organisations gain experience. That remains an expectation, not a demonstrated outcome. The evidence to watch is whether organisations report measurable improvements in decision quality, define responsibility clearly and preserve records sufficient to challenge AI-influenced judgements. Otherwise, redesign may prove little more than deployment with better stationery.
